[MGNLUI-2540] Text in rich text editor does not get saved unless some other action is done in editor after typing Created: 28/Dec/13  Updated: 29/Jan/14  Resolved: 28/Jan/14

Status: Closed
Project: Magnolia UI
Component/s: forms, page editor
Affects Version/s: 5.2
Fix Version/s: 5.2.2

Type: Bug Priority: Blocker
Reporter: Petr Kadlec Assignee: Aleksandr Pchelintcev
Resolution: Fixed Votes: 0
Labels: ckeditor, maintenance
Remaining Estimate: Not Specified
Time Spent: Not Specified
Original Estimate: Not Specified
Environment:

Safari, Chrome, os x 10.9


Issue Links:
causality
is causing MGNLUI-2636 Provide patched icon set compatible w... Closed
Template:
Acceptance criteria:
Empty
Task DoD:
[ ]* Doc/release notes changes? Comment present?
[ ]* Downstream builds green?
[ ]* Solution information and context easily available?
[ ]* Tests
[ ]* FixVersion filled and not yet released
[ ]  Architecture Decision Record (ADR)
Bug DoR:
[ ]* Steps to reproduce, expected, and actual results filled
[ ]* Affected version filled
Date of First Response:

 Description   

Text does not get saved, if just typing in rich text editor and saving dialog. Some other action has to be performed for the text to be saved such as using any editor control (bold, underline,..), pasting some other text, or hitting enter (new line).



 Comments   
Comment by Aleksandr Pchelintcev [ 24/Jan/14 ]

The problem is that prior version 4.2 CKEditor did not have an official way to detect arbitrary changes (for instance keystrokes). Since version 4.2 CKEditor supports 'onChange' event based on 'undo' plugin.
We could utilize such event in order to update the server whenever the change occurs. For that we have to update the version of CKEditor Vaadin wrapper as our current version is using CKEditor 4.1.1.

Comment by Mikaël Geljić [ 27/Jan/14 ]

Argh, looks like back then we customized the icons.png file to put in our magnolia link icons. Now after lib upgrade, this is either at a different location or "image patch" needs to be reapplied for newer CKEditor.

Generated at Mon Feb 12 08:57:42 CET 2024 using Jira 9.4.2#940002-sha1:46d1a51de284217efdcb32434eab47a99af2938b.